Maximize Vertical Space for Christmas Decor

In a small living room, using vertical space is essential for creating a festive atmosphere without crowding the room.
Hang garlands and wreaths on walls, windows, or doors to bring in the holiday spirit without taking up precious floor space.
Utilize shelves and wall-mounted decorations for displaying Christmas-themed items like candles, small figurines, or holiday cards.
String lights along vertical surfaces such as window frames, curtain rods, or bookshelves to add warmth and brightness without cluttering the space.
For a personal touch, consider hanging stockings or ornaments from the ceiling or along the walls. By keeping decorations off the floor, you maintain a cozy, festive vibe while leaving room for everyday movement.
Opt for a Mini or Tabletop Christmas Tree

In small living rooms, a full-sized tree can take up too much space. Instead, go for a mini or tabletop Christmas tree. It brings festive charm without overwhelming the room. You can place the tree on a coffee table, bookshelf, or console to give it more height. Use smaller ornaments and lights to keep everything in proportion while still making the tree feel festive. This way, you can enjoy having a Christmas tree without sacrificing too much space.
Create Festive Vignettes in Small Spaces

Crafting small, themed vignettes adds a charming holiday touch without using too much space. Group items like candles, mini Christmas trees, or holiday figurines on surfaces such as side tables, mantels, or shelves. For example, arrange a mix of pinecones, fairy lights, and a few red ornaments on a tray for an elegant centerpiece on your coffee table. Another idea is to place a collection of Christmas-themed mugs filled with candy canes on your kitchen counter or shelf.
Incorporating seasonal scents can also elevate your vignette, try grouping cinnamon-scented candles with sprigs of holly on a window ledge to create a cozy ambiance. By adding small, impactful elements like these, you can transform nooks and surfaces into festive displays without overcrowding your living room.
Incorporate Ambient Lighting for a Cozy Holiday Vibe

Lighting is an easy way to instantly create a cozy, festive atmosphere in a small living room. Here are some creative ideas to add a soft, warm glow to your holiday décor:
Wrap string lights around furniture: Add a subtle glow by draping string lights along the back of your couch, around a bookshelf, or even along the legs of your coffee table.
Drape lights along windows and shelves: Use fairy lights to frame your windows or weave them through bookshelves to create a magical, twinkling effect.
Place candles in clusters: Group candles of varying heights on mantels, side tables, or window sills for a warm, flickering glow. For a safer option, try LED flameless candles that still bring the same cozy ambiance.
Hang fairy lights from the ceiling: If you’re really short on space, drape lights from the ceiling to make the entire room feel festive without taking up any floor space.
These lighting ideas create a cozy, inviting holiday vibe while keeping the décor simple and space-efficient.
Use Multi-Functional Furniture for Holiday Décor
In a small living room, every inch counts, so suggest decorating multi-functional furniture to avoid clutter. Add decorative accents to items like ottomans, coffee tables, or bookshelves that also serve a purpose.
Festive Tray Displays

Use a decorative tray on your coffee table to display Christmas ornaments, small candles, or pine cones. This creates a festive focal point while keeping everything neat and organized.
Dressed-Up Shelves

Decorate your existing bookshelves with small holiday accents, such as mini Christmas trees, ornaments, or garland woven between books and picture frames. This way, your everyday décor can stay, but you’ll add a festive touch.
Add Holiday Cushions and Throws

Switch out your usual cushions and throws for holiday-themed versions. A few plaid, red, or white cushions can instantly make the space feel more Christmas-ready without adding more décor pieces.
By using your current furniture for decoration, you’ll maximize space while bringing Christmas spirit to every corner of your living room.
Repurpose Everyday Items as Christmas Decorations

Turn everyday household items into festive decor. Drape a red or plaid blanket over the sofa for an instant holiday vibe. Wrap greenery or ribbon around everyday candles for a festive touch, and switch out throw pillows with holiday-themed covers. These simple swaps add holiday cheer without cluttering your small living room, and you can do it all with what you already have!
Keep It Simple and Cohesive for a Small Space

In small living rooms, less is more. Focus on a simple, cohesive theme to avoid overwhelming the space. Choose a consistent color palette like white, gold, and green, and stick to a few key decor pieces. This approach maintains a clean, open feel while still bringing in the festive spirit.
Decorate Unused and Overlooked Spaces

Maximize every inch of your small living room by adding festive touches to overlooked areas like windowsills, door frames, and the tops of cabinets. These often-unused spaces can accommodate smaller decorations without taking up floor space. Here are a few suggestions:
Windowsills: Add candles, mini wreaths, or small ornaments.
Door frames: Drape garlands or string lights to highlight entryways.
Above cabinets: Place festive figurines or greenery for a subtle holiday touch.
By utilizing these areas, you can spread holiday cheer throughout the room without overwhelming your space.
